Ingredients
UnitsScale
Cake:
1cup plain Greek yogurt
4 large eggs, separated
1/2cup granulated sugar, divided
1/4cup cornstarch
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Pinch of salt
Pow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ions
Preheat and Prepare: Preheat oven to 325°F (160°C). Line an 8-inch round cake pan with parchment paper and grease the sides.
Mix Yogurt Mixture: Whisk together yogurt, egg yolks, half the sugar, cornstarch, vanilla, and salt until smooth.
Whip Egg Whites: In a separate bowl, beat egg whites and remaining sugar until stiff peaks form.
Fold in Egg Whites: Gently fold egg whites into yogurt mixture in three additions. Pour batter into pan.
Bake: Place pan in a roasting pan with water bath. Bake for 45-50 minutes until set.
Cool and Serve: Let cake cool in oven, then unmold and dust with powdered sugar before serving.
Notes
For a citrus twist, add 1 teaspoon lemon zest to the batter.
This cake pairs well with fresh fruit or whipped cream.
